Cognitive Behavioral Therapy ( counseling) offers a useful technique for understanding and altering unhelpful thought processes . At its foundation, CBT emphasizes on the relationship between your moods, reactions, and your ideas . Often, we get stuck in negative thinking traps , repeating automatic gloomy thoughts that can significantly impact our happiness . CBT helps you identify these common cognitive biases , such as overgeneralization , catastrophizing , and personalization , and then acquire techniques to challenge them into more realistic and encouraging ones.

The Strength of Rational Thinking: An CBT Technique
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) identifies that our emotions are often driven by our interpretations, not necessarily by occurrences themselves. Basically, it's about learning to question those instantaneous thoughts – the ones that pop into our heads without conscious effort. Such process, rooted in rational thought, requires identifying distorted thought patterns – like jumping to conclusions – and replacing them with more realistic perspectives. Via CBT, individuals can develop greater control over their internal health read more and improve their overall living situation.
- Recognize distorted interpretations
- Question interpretations
- Substitute negative interpretations with accurate ones
- Utilize sound thinking
